PM Orb¡n Holds Talks With President Of Botswana On Expanding Ties
Budapest: Prime Minister Viktor Orb¡n held talks with Duma Gideon Boko, the president of Botswana, during an official visit on Friday. The discussions focused on expanding ties in the areas of economy, education, and development policy.
According to About Hungary, this meeting is of historic importance as it marks the first visit of a high-level Motswana state official to Hungary since the establishment of diplomatic relations in 1980. The discussions between PM Orb¡n and President Boko aimed at strengthening bilateral relations and exploring opportunities for collaboration in various sectors.
Following the meeting, President Boko was scheduled to engage with Hungarian business executives and participate in the opening ceremony of the World Judo Championships in Budapest.
